In recent months, the number of people going to the United States by line has increased dramatically, but unexpectedly, a 70-year-old grandmother chose to cross the rainforest from Ecuador and walk the line to the United States!

The hardships of this road can be described as nine deaths, and young people are still difficult, not to mention such an old man.

The route takes more than three months and passes through several countries. Starting from Ecuador, it has to pass through Costa Rica, Honduras, El Salvador, Mexico and other 9 countries, and finally through the US-Mexico border to the United States, the whole journey is difficult and long.

The journey through the rainforest is quite arduous, in the swamps, crawling, and there will be insects, mosquitoes, snakes and scorpions.

The cost along the way is not cheap, as well as the robbers along the road, the blackmail of the police, and the fees paid for the smugglers, all of which are not small expenses. It is also possible to enter the game because of visa problems. It's really born into death, and there are many difficulties.

The grandmother went with her son and daughter-in-law, because it was difficult to return to China after walking the line, and if she didn't bring her old mother, she was afraid that she would never see each other in her life. So no matter how difficult it is, we must be together as a family.
